Viga Tech Golden Green (Jin-Qing or Jinqing, 金青) a family of Chinese UAVs developed by Beijing Viga Aviation Communication Science and Technology Co., Ltd. (Viga Tech, 北京韦加航通科技有限责任公司), some of which have entered service in China for aerial cinematography, photography, and survey missions.

Golden Green I

Golden Green I is a hexacopter constructed of carbon fiber composite material in typical hexarotor layout with a pair of skids as landing gear, and it is mainly intended for close range reconnaissance and aerial photography/cinematography. Specification:

  • Max payload (kg): 2
  • Ceiling (km): 4
  • Cruise speed (m/s) 10
  • Endurance (min): 40

    Golden Green II is an unmanned helicopter in conventional helicopter layout with a pair of skids as landing gear. Golden Green 2 is constructed of carbon fiber composite material. , Golden Green 2 seems to utilize commercial off-the-shelf (COTS) subystems and it is mainly intended for medium and close range reconnaissance and aerial photography/cinematography. Specification:

  • Length (m): 1.778
  • Width (m): 0.508
  • Height (m): 0.711
  • Main rotor diameter (m): 2.146
  • Max payload (kg): 11.5
  • Normal operating altitude (m): 150
  • Normal operating speed (km/h): 10 – 15
  • Endurance (min): 50 – 55
